Check below for a list of the most-asked questions about Nursing.

Students MUST be a Current Student (applied and accepted to SCTCC).

Students can apply with prerequisites in progress, MUST be complete prior to the start of the program. Priority will be given to students with all prerequisites complete at the time of application.

Each prerequisite and General Education course may be taken 3 times.

Consult with an advisor about the impact of repeated courses.

Nursing Mobility is a rigorous program designed for LPNs who aspire to pursue an Associate Degree in Nursing to become a registered nurse (RN).

The A.D.N. program is a 2-semester program that begins each fall semester.

50 students are accepted each Fall semester.

The A.D.N. program is a full-time program only. Classes Monday - Thursday

There is no additional testing because it is a national exam, but will need to pay the fee for licensure in MN. Students must be licensed by the State of MN to be employed in MN.

The A.D.N. application window is open December 1st through February 1st and can be found at http://www.sctcc.edu/nursing-adn-application.

Classes are scheduled Monday through Thursday.

Clinical sites include: The majority of clinical days are at St. Cloud Hospital. Other sites are CentraCare-Long Prairie, CentraCare-Melrose, CentraCare-Sauk Centre, First Light-Mora and Quiet Oaks Hospice. The rural sites are 2 clinical days. The furthest travel time from SCTCC about 50 miles.

St. Cloud Technical & Community College is accredited by the Higher Learning Commission. The St. Cloud Technical & Community College is pursuing pre-accreditation candidacy status from the National League for Nursing Commission for Nursing Education Accreditation (NLN CNEA), located at 2600 Virginia Avenue, NW, 8th Floor, Washington, DC 20037; phone 202-909-2500.
